Five-point harness

A five-point harness helps keep children safe in pushchairs and is similar to car seat belts. These harnesses ensure that children are seated in their strollers to prevent them from falling out or climbing out when you're not looking. It is essential to make sure the harness is adjustable to ensure the right fit, and that it is securely attached.

A 5-point harness transfers the forces of crash to the torsos of the body of a child, such as the shoulders and hips. This allows the soft areas of their bodies, such as the abdomen to absorb and cushion the impact. This also stops them from being thrown around if there is a sudden turn or stop.

When using a harness, you should always make sure the straps are not saggy and are flat against the skin of your child. Hood can be removed

A hood that can be removed from pushchairs is ideal for keeping your child safe from the sun or rain. It also shields your child from wind and hail. A majority of pushchairs pushchairs have a removable hood that can be cleaned easily and purchase additional hoods that match your style. The hood also features a window that allows you to watch your child. You can even make use of the hood to play games like peek-a-boo with your child.

You can find a wide assortment of pushchair accessories to keep your baby comfy such as a footmuff or apron, a mosquito net and a rain cover and a sunshade. Some of these accessories are designed to be used in colder weather while others are useful for holiday trips. You can also purchase the muffs that fit the handles of your pushchair to keep your hands warm and dry.

The majority of 'from birth' pushchairs allow you to select whether the baby faces the parent or the world. Parents often choose to use the parent facing option, so they can see their baby and be able to watch them as they walk. It also lets them communicate with their child, which can be relaxing.

Some pushchairs have a built-in changing bag that can be useful for taking wipes and nappies while on walks. Some pushchairs come with an additional pocket that can be used to store small objects. This is ideal to keep keys and mobile phones. The main compartment is typically big enough to accommodate plenty of baby-related items and clothing.

Removal of mildew and mold

The presence of mildew and mold on pushchairs can pose a serious problem. They thrive in damp, dark environments such as garages and sheds. They can also be the result of spills from food or drinks, or even general wear and wear and tear. It is essential to clean off the buggy prior to placing it in storage and to examine it regularly for signs of mildew and mould. Milton creates a child-friendly anti-bacterial spray. It is also possible to use it to spray the fabric and then dry it completely prior to placing it in storage. It is also best to avoid leaving pushchairs out in the rain and ensure that they are dry prior to storing them.

If a mouldy stain is not treated immediately, it may be spread to other areas or even your baby. It may also irritate your baby's sensitive skin. Mildew mould spores and spores are responsible for a number of health problems, including respiratory problems, allergies, and infections. They also release toxins that can affect the health of your baby.

It is recommended that you vacuum the fabric with an attachment of a small size, and then wash it in cool water with mild detergent. Certain fabrics can be washed with a machine, but others should be washed by hand. If the stain is persistent you can try a mix of vinegar and baking powder. This is a non-toxic solution which will effectively kill mildew and mould spores. It's safe to be left on the fabric overnight.
